#bad874 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bad874 is composed of 72.9% red, 84.7%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 46.3%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 78 degrees, a saturation of 56.2% and a lightness of 65.1%. #bad874 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e8 with #75b100.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

#bad874 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bad874 has RGB values of R:186, G:216, B:116 and CMYK values of C:0.14, M:0, Y:0.46,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 12245108.

Shades and Tints of #bad874
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0e04 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.
